028: Why Employees Sue Their Employers

I have litigated many employment lawsuits over the years and can typically pin point the reason why the employee decided to sue the employer, rather than just moving on. Here are the top reasons why: 1. The employee was terminated but wasn't aware he was doing a bad job at work. 2. Employee didn't know why he was fired 3. Employer gave a negative reference to the new prospective employer 4. Other people did the same things and got away with it 5. Toxic managers 6. The employee was forced to quit because of the toxic environment 7. Things changed after they complained to HR. Listen to the episode and let me know what you think.
